On 08/13/2010 12:42 PM, Brendan Cully wrote:
> I assume you're talking about this snippet of tools/remus/kmod/Makefile:
>
> $(MAKE) -C $(KERNELDIR) SUBDIRS=`pwd` modules
>
> which expects to find a Makefile in $KERNELDIR but does the actual
> building in place, in the tools/remus/kmod directory (unless the
> kernel build system has changed recently?). I thought this was a
> pretty standard way to build out-of-tree kernel modules.
I don't ever build the kernel out of the Xen tree. In general, it
assumes the kernel tree has already been configured and built, which may
not be true if you're doing a parallel build, or if you're building the
Xen tree piecewise.
> I'm not sure why this is causing you problems (is it?), but if you're
> willing to carry sch_queue in the pvops tree, I'd be happy to drop
> tools/remus/kmod in the unstable tree.
Yes, I'm happy to include it. Do you have a git reference I can merge from?
